SAN JOSE, Calif., Aug. 7 (UPI) -- Substitute Alan Gordon scored in the second half Saturday, lifting the San Jose Earthquakes into a 1-1 tie with Portland.
Playing his second game with San Jose since being acquired from Toronto FC as part of a four-player trade last month, Gordon came off the bench in the 56th minute and scored on a header 11 minutes later.
Kenny Cooper scored in the 23rd minute for the Timbers after slipping through the San Jose defense and tallying on a left-footed tap-in at the near post.
The Earthquakes (5-8-10) remained a point behind seventh-place Portland (7-10-5) in the Western Conference standings with the draw.
